Hanson overtakes Albanese as preferred PM, Coalition crashes to record low
Pauline Hanson has surpassed Anthony Albanese as Australia's preferred prime minister in the latest Resolve Political Monitor poll conducted from June 8 to 13. Hanson received 33 percent support, while the Coalition's primary vote plummeted to a record low of 20 percent. The results indicate growing appeal for One Nation beyond its traditional voter.
